package dns-cli

  1. Overview
  2. No Docs
Unix command line utilities using uDNS

Install

dune-project
 Dependency

Authors

Maintainers

Sources

dns-10.2.3.tbz
sha256=c895b2d112c4aa60c0987a09eb59f0d9602bd804fecf4124795be16e4a86734a
sha512=c51c3d123a89fcde187771d405df0be7282c44c9597bdfa54ca9eedc89347a6346ff4ef461ef65557d1b1d0e50eb7d42a39267ffa11bedf1feb37d38f459e10d

Description

'oupdate' sends a DNS update frome to a DNS server that sets 'hostname A ip'. For authentication via TSIG, a hmac secret needs to be provided.

'ocertify' updates DNS with a certificate signing request, and polls a matching certificate. Best used with an letsencrypt unikernel.

Published: 01 Dec 2025

Dependencies (27)

  1. metrics >= "0.5.0"
  2. randomconv >= "0.2.0"
  3. lwt >= "4.0.0"
  4. ipaddr >= "4.0.0"
  5. fmt >= "0.8.8"
  6. logs >= "0.6.3"
  7. ohex >= "0.2.0"
  8. tcpip >= "8.2.0"
  9. ptime >= "1.2.0"
  10. mtime >= "2.1.0"
  11. mirage-mtime >= "5.0.0"
  12. mirage-crypto-rng >= "2.0.0"
  13. mirage-crypto-pk >= "1.0.0"
  14. mirage-crypto >= "1.0.0"
  15. x509 >= "1.0.0"
  16. fpath >= "0.7.2"
  17. cmdliner >= "1.1.0"
  18. bos >= "0.2.0"
  19. dns-resolver = version
  20. dns-certify = version
  21. dns-server = version
  22. dns-client-lwt = version
  23. dns-tsig = version
  24. dnssec = version
  25. dns = version
  26. ocaml >= "4.13.0"
  27. dune >= "2.8.0"

Dev Dependencies (1)

  1. alcotest with-test

Used by

None

Conflicts

None